Product Description
The Glass Bead Sterilizer YR05326 stands out as an innovative solution for laboratory sterilization needs. Designed for efficiency and reliability, this sterilizer is engineered with cutting-edge technology to ensure optimal performance in various settings. It operates on a voltage range of AC100-120V or AC200-240V with a frequency of 50-60Hz, providing flexibility to accommodate different electrical standards worldwide.
This state-of-the-art sterilizer offers a temperature range of 100~300℃, delivering rapid heating capabilities, achieving maximum temperature in less than 25 minutes from room temperature. Its impressive heating rate is complemented by a temperature accuracy of ≤5℃, ensuring precision in sterilization processes. The compact design, with a tank dimension of φ40mm×80mm, is ideal for accommodating a bead capacity of 150g, making it suitable for small to medium-sized tools and instruments. The device’s power consumption is 120W, and its overall dimensions are 135×150×155(mm), making it a practical addition to any laboratory workstation.
| Model | YR05326 |
| Voltage | AC100-120V/AC200-240V 50-60Hz |
| Temperature Range | 100~300℃ |
| Temperature Accuracy | ≤5℃ |
| Heating Rate | ≤25min (Room temperature to 300℃) |
| Tank Dimension | φ40mm×80mm |
| Beads Capacity | 150g |
| Power | 120W |
| Dimensions (W×D×H) | 135×150×155(mm) |

Frequently Asked Questions
How does the Glass Bead Sterilizer work?
The Glass Bead Sterilizer works by rapidly heating glass beads to a high temperature (up to 300℃) within its tank. Instruments are inserted into the hot beads, effectively killing bacteria and other microorganisms through high-temperature exposure, ensuring sterilization.
Is the sterilizer suitable for all types of instruments?
While the sterilizer is ideal for small metal and ceramic tools, it is not recommended for instruments made from plastic or those with temperature-sensitive components, as the high heat can cause damage.
How often should the glass beads be replaced?
The longevity of glass beads depends on usage frequency. It’s generally advised to replace them periodically, or whenever they show signs of wear or significant discoloration, to maintain effective sterilization performance.
Advantages and Disadvantages
Advantages: The primary advantages of the Glass Bead Sterilizer YR05326 include its rapid heating efficiency, precision in temperature control, and compact design which makes it a flexible choice for various laboratory environments. Its ability to sterilize without the use of water or chemicals is another significant benefit, offering clean and dry sterilization suited for delicate equipment.
Disadvantages: Potential disadvantages include its limited capacity, as it may not accommodate larger instruments, and the requirement for periodic replacement of glass beads. Additionally, due to the high temperature used, it may not be suitable for all tool types, presenting a limitation on its versatility.
Usage of the Product in the Field
In practical scenarios, the Glass Bead Sterilizer YR05326 is employed in various laboratory settings to sterilize surgical instruments, dental tools, and other precision instruments. This tool is essential for ensuring that the equipment is free from pathogens and safe to use in sensitive environments such as medical research facilities, dental offices, and hospital laboratories.
During application, the unit is heated to the desired temperature, after which instruments are inserted into the bead-filled chamber. The sterilization process is quick, efficient, and reliable, providing assurance of the equipment’s readiness for subsequent use.
